Best Quotes about Courage

1.
Courage is rightly considered the foremost of the virtues, for upon it, all others depend.
Churchill, Winston

2.
Fortune favors the brave.
Virgil

3.
No man in the world has more courage than the man who can stop after eating one peanut.
Pollock, Channing

4.
Have the courage to say no. Have the courage to face the truth. Do the right thing because it is right. These are the magic keys to living your life with integrity.
Stone, W. Clement

5.
Courage and modesty are the most unequivocal of virtues, for they are of a kind that hypocrisy cannot imitate; they too have this quality in common, that they are expressed by the same color.
Goethe, Johann Wolfgang Von

6.
No more turning away from the weak and the weary. No more turning away from the coldness inside. Just a world that we all must share. It's not enough just to stand and stare. Is it only a dream that there'll be no more turning away.
Gilmore, David

7.
You are merely not feeling equal to the tasks before you.
Carnegie, Dale

8.
Follow the path of the unsafe, independent thinker. Expose your ideas to the danger of controversy. Speak your mind and fear less the label of crackpot than the stigma of conformity.
Watson, Thomas J.

9.
If you stand up to be counted, someone will take your seat.

10.
Moral courage is a more rare commodity than bravery in battle or great intelligence.
Kennedy, Robert F.

11.
Courage is the capacity to conduct oneself with restraint in times of prosperity and with courage and tenacity when things do not go well.
Forrestal, James V.

12.
Father, may these people have the vision to see, the faith to accept the truth, the courage to stand by that which they know is right.

13.
Stand upright, speak thy thoughts, declare the truth thou hast, that all may share; Be bold, proclaim it everywhere: They only live who dare.
Morris, Lewis

14.
It takes courage to attempt the impossible. What would we think of Moses today if when it was time to part the red sea, he had said Why don't you guys go build a bridge?

15.
Rest not. Life is sweeping by; go and dare before you die. Something mighty and sublime, leave behind to conquer time.
Goethe, Johann Wolfgang Von

16.
No one can be brave who considers pain to be the greatest evil in life, or can they be temperate who considers pleasure to be the highest good.
Cicero, Marcus T.

17.
But screw your courage to the sticking-place and we'll not fail.
Shakespeare, William

18.
Courage is resistance to fear, mastery of fear -- not absence of fear.
Twain, Mark

19.
Courage is the art of being the only one who knows you're scared to death.
Harold Wilson

20.
Real courage is when you know you're licked before you begin, but you begin anyway and see it through no matter what.
Lee, Harper

21.
He who loses wealth loses much; he who loses a friend loses more; but he that loses his courage loses all.
Cervantes, Miguel De

22.
The acorn becomes an oak by means of automatic growth; no commitment is necessary. The kitten similarly becomes a cat on the basis of instinct. Nature and being are identical in creatures like them. But a man or woman becomes fully human only by his or her choices and his or her commitment to them. People attain worth and dignity by the multitude of decisions they make from day by day. These decisions require courage.
May, Rollo

23.
Courage and perseverance have a magical talisman, before which difficulties disappear and obstacles vanish into air.
John Quincy Adams

24.
Courage is almost a contradiction in terms. It means a strong desire to live taking the form of a readiness to die.
Chesterton, Gilbert K.

25.
The courage of life is often a less dramatic spectacle than the courage of the final moment; but it is no less a magnificent mixture of triumph and tragedy.
Kennedy, John F.

26.
And what he greatly thought, he nobly dared.
Homer

27.
Bravery is the capacity to perform properly even when scared half to death.
Bradley, Omar

28.
I would define true courage to be a perfect sensibility of the measure of danger, and a mental willingness to endure it.
Sherman, William T.

29.
Private bravery is often the price of personal victory.

30.
In love, as in war, a fortress that parleys is half taken.
Valois, Margaret

31.
The worst thing of all is standing by when folks are doing something wrong.
Kirby Larson

32.
What you have outside you counts less than what you have inside you.
Forbes, B. C.

33.
A man not perfect, but of heart so high, of such heroic rage, That even his hopes became a part of earth's eternal heritage.
Gilder, Richard Watson

34.
You've got to jump off cliffs and build your wings on the way down.
Bradbury, Ray

35.
You have to be tough.
Ditka, Mike

36.
Have I not commanded you? Be strong and courageous. Do not tremble or be dismayed, for the Lord your God is with you wherever you go. [Joshua 1:9]
Bible

37.
Act boldly and unseen forces will come to your aid.
Brande, Dorothea

38.
It is a blessed thing that in every age some one has had the individuality enough and courage enough to stand by his own convictions.
Ingersoll, Robert Green

39.
Courage follows action.
Douglas, Mack R.

40.
Fortune can take away riches, but not courage.
Seneca

41.
Let people go all the way if they have got the balls for it.

42.
Success is never final and failure is never fatal. It's courage that counts.
Ellinger, Jules

43.
This is no time for ease and comfort. It is the time to dare and endure.
Churchill, Winston

44.
Finally, be strong in the Lord, and in the strength of His might. [Ephesians 6:10]
Bible

45.
I can do all things through him who strengthens me. [Philippians 4:13]
Bible

46.
Courage is fire, and bullying is smoke.
Disraeli, Benjamin

47.
Wealth lost is something lost, honor lost is something lost: Courage lost all is lost.
Goethe, Johann Wolfgang Von

48.
You cannot fly like an eagle with wings of a wren.
Hudson, William Henry

49.
True courage is cool and calm. The bravest of men have the least of a brutal, bullying insolence, and in the very time of danger are found the most serene and free.
Shaftesbury, Lord

50.
It's not the size of the dog in the fight, it's the size of the fight in the dog.
Twain, Mark
